**Log sampling on Chirpwell**

Heads up: Chirpwell is our chattiest service by far, so we sample aggressively — 1% of INFO, 100% of WARN and above. If you're debugging and need full logs, you can bump sampling per-request with a debug header, but please turn it off after. Nadia on the Lanternbee team owns the config. The sampling rules and header format are spelled out on the internal logging page.

operations page: https://confluence.lumicsys.internal/pages/browse/display/browse/218b

## Agent clock skew: limits for plugin authors

The Coppertine build farm does not guarantee synchronized clocks across agents. Plugins comparing timestamps from different agents must tolerate documented skew bounds; violations cause flaky cache invalidation and will get your plugin delisted. Use the scheduler's logical ordering API where possible. The enforced skew limits and quota ceilings are shown below.

constants for yajog-hafog:
RATE_LIMITS = {
    "ralir": 300,
    "eliius": 33,
    "istmir": 190,
    "kelys": 117,
    "wenius": 507,
}

Runbook 7.3 — sample shipments, partner lab. Samples for Brightmoor Analytics leave Tuesdays only. Office manager seals the kit, logs batch numbers, stages at reception by 09:00. Courier signs the manifest; no manifest, no release. Discrepancies go to the lab liaison same day. The confidential courier hand-over instruction is below.

dispatch memo: the fenael silion courier leaves the silax ledger at gate 1681 under passcode 499617

QUARTERLY PLANNING NOTE — To the heads of department. Following sustained margin erosion, we will retire the Coppergate appliance line over the next three quarters. Support obligations run through existing contracts; no renewals will be offered after the cutoff. Inventory drawdown is already underway at the Haversham depot, and the service team has a migration path to the Ashform platform. Please flag any customer commitments that complicate this timeline. The confidential business context appears directly below.

management briefing: Headcount on the Belix team goes from 60 to 93 by the end of November. Gross margin on Belix came in at 23 percent against a plan of 47 percent.